Senegal’s Journey Towards⁢ Universal Electricity Access: A Bright Future Ahead

Senegal ‍is on the brink of a transformative achievement in its development trajectory: universal electricity ⁢access. According to ‌a recent World Bank report, this West African country has made critically important progress ⁣in ‍enhancing its energy infrastructure and expanding access for its citizens.​ Through various initiatives focused on incorporating ⁤renewable energy ‍ and boosting investments ‌in ⁤grid expansion, Senegal is emerging as a leader in a⁤ region where energy ‌accessibility remains a ‍critical issue. This article explores the essential‍ elements driving Senegal’s progress,the⁣ initiatives underway,and ⁤their potential effects ⁣on⁢ millions of lives as the nation strives for⁤ universal electricity ​access.

Senegal’s Target for Universal Electricity Access by 2025

In an‌ enterprising effort reflecting its dedication to⁤ lasting growth, Senegal aims ‍to ⁣achieve universal electricity access by⁢ 2025. This objective is supported by ‍several strategic​ initiatives that include:

  • Investment in Renewable Energy ‍Sources: By‍ focusing on solar and wind power, Senegal intends to utilize its‍ rich natural resources while decreasing ​dependence on fossil fuels.
  • Infrastructure Enhancement: major investments are planned to⁣ extend electrical connections into rural areas and underserved populations.
  • Collaboration with Private Sector: ⁣ Partnering with private companies allows the ⁤government to tap into expertise and funding necessary⁢ for⁢ accelerating projects.

A complete strategy is ​also⁢ being executed to ensure that electricity services remain affordable and sustainable. Central ‌to ⁢this plan is the development of microgrid​ systems that ⁢provide localized and cost-effective​ energy solutions.
